What affects generator runtime?
Generators are built to run for long periods, but they can’t run forever. Several factors limit continuous operation, and understanding them helps keep your power generator safe and reliable.
Fuel type
The type of fuel your generator uses — gasoline, diesel, propane, or natural gas — plays a significant role in determining its runtime. Diesel engines are more fuel efficient than gasoline engines, while natural gas generators can run indefinitely if connected to a utility line. Diesel and propane usually last longer than gasoline. Knowing the advantages and limitations of each fuel helps you choose the best option for your needs.
| Fuel type | Typical runtime | Pros | Cons |
|---|---|---|---|
| Gasoline | 8–12 hours per tank | Readily available, easy to find, and affordable for small needs | Short shelf life, highly flammable, burns fast, not ideal for long-term storage |
| Propane | 8–24 hours, depending on tank size | Longer shelf life than gasoline, stores well, burns cleaner | Low energy density; runtime depends on external tank capacity; requires spare tanks or large storage for long outages |
| Diesel | 10–30 hours or more with large external tanks | High energy density, fuel-efficient, strong power output, good for heavy loads | Higher upfront cost, louder operation, diesel must be stored properly to prevent degradation |
| Natural gas | Virtually unlimited if utility supply is uninterrupted | No refueling required, clean-burning, convenient for continuous operation | Completely dependent on municipal supply; not portable |
Fuel tank capacity
A larger fuel tank allows for longer runtimes between refueling sessions. Portable generators typically have smaller tanks, lasting 8–20 hours, while standby generators with larger propane tanks or access to gas lines can run for days or weeks.
Load demand
The more appliances or tools you connect to your generator, the more power it will have to produce. Running at or near full capacity reduces fuel efficiency and shortens runtime. Generators running at 50% load typically last longer than generators running at full load. If a generator is overloaded, it works too hard, overheats, and can get damaged. Running with too little load can cause carbon buildup and decrease engine efficiency. Keeping a balanced load helps your generator run longer and healthier.
Engine size and efficiency
Larger engines produce more power but can use more fuel. Some generators are built with high-efficiency engines that adjust speed based on load, especially in inverter models. More efficient engines can run longer on the same amount of fuel. Choosing the right size for your needs helps balance power and fuel usage.
Generator type
Inverter generators, standby units, and traditional portable models all have distinct designs and intended uses, which impact their maximum runtime.
Cooling system
Generators produce heat, and if they don’t have good airflow or cooling, they may overheat and shut down sooner. Air-cooled models typically require a break after prolonged use, while liquid-cooled standby units are better suited for continuous operation. Too much heat shortens engine life and can cause shutdowns, so proper ventilation and cool-down periods are essential.
Maintenance condition
A well-maintained generator runs longer and more efficiently. Dirty air filters, low oil levels, or cracked spark plugs can reduce performance and cause the generator to shut down prematurely.
How long can different types of generators last?
Not all generators are created equal, and their runtimes vary significantly depending on their design and intended use. Understanding the capabilities of each type can help you select the most suitable one for your power requirements.
Portable generators
Portable generators are commonly used during short-term power outages, at campsites, or job sites where power is needed temporarily. Most models can run for 8 to 20 hours on a single tank of fuel, depending on capacity and load. They are designed for temporary use, require regular refueling, and need breaks to prevent overheating.
Inverter generators
Inverter generators are compact, fuel-efficient, and operate quietly. They typically run for 6 to 12 hours, adjusting engine speed based on power demand to extend runtime for light loads. Like portable units, they require refueling after cooling down and extended operation.
Standby generators
Standby generators are permanently installed and connected to a house’s electrical system. They provide long-term backup power and can operate for days or weeks depending on fuel availability. Natural gas models can run continuously if the gas line is active, while propane units are limited by tank size. These systems are designed for long-term, automatic operation and can handle up to 500 hours of continuous use with proper maintenance, including oil and filter checks. Even during extended outages, a quick 30-minute daily inspection is recommended. Standby generators are ideal for homes, businesses, and facilities needing reliable long-run power.
Diesel generators
Diesel generators, often used in industrial or commercial settings, are built for durability and extended operation. With large external fuel tanks, they can run for 10 to 30 hours or more. Their efficiency and heavy-duty construction make them ideal for off-grid or emergency use.
How to extend generator run time
Keeping your generator running longer doesn’t have to be complicated. Following these steps can maximize uptime and ensure safety.
- Use good-quality fuel: fresh, high-quality fuel ensures smooth operation. Store fuel in approved containers and use stabilizers to prevent degradation.
- Consider extended fuel systems: for long-term power, larger tanks or external fuel connections reduce the need for frequent refueling.

- Reduce unnecessary load: only run the appliances or tools you really need. Less load means the engine uses less fuel and runs cooler, giving you more hours of power.
- Let the generator rest: even robust engines need breaks. Short cool-down periods help oil settle, temperature drop, and internal parts reset. Regular rest extends lifespan and reduces the risk of overheating.
- Regular cleaning and maintenance: a clean, well-maintained generator runs smoother and uses fuel more efficiently. Check oil, air filters, spark plugs, and other key components. Inspect oil and coolant levels every 8–24 hours depending on usage to keep the engine running smoothly and avoid overheating. Change oil according to manufacturer recommendations, usually every 100–500 hours, to prevent engine wear and maintain efficiency.
